Problems solved by technology

When the volume of glass substrates processed by the liquid knife increases, or the liquid knife is not sprayed for a long time during this period, there may be some small foreign matter in the water used by the liquid knife, and these foreign matters will stay inside the liquid knife edge and easily cause crystallization blockage , which in turn causes the liquid knife to produce bifurcations during the water spraying process
When the glass substrate is cleaned by the liquid knife, the brightness will be uneven due to the bifurcation of the liquid knife, and the yield rate of the product cannot be guaranteed.
In addition, at this stage, the only way to stop the operation of the equipment is to remove the crystallization of the liquid knife by manual wiping by the operator, or to adjust the tightness of the screw on the edge of the liquid knife to eliminate foreign matter.
However, these methods require increased equipment downtime and affect productivity

Abstract

The invention provides a liquid knife and an automatic cleaning method using the liquid knife. The liquid knife comprises a liquid knife body, a scraping blade, a driving module and a control module.The liquid knife body is provided with a liquid knife edge. One end of the scraping blade is inserted into the inner portion of the liquid knife edge, and the scraping blade is used for scraping and wiping the foreign matter in the liquid knife edge. The driving module is connected to the other end of the scraping blade and used for driving the scraping blade to move in the liquid knife edge. Thecontrol module is connected with the driving module and used for sending a control signal to the driving module to control operation of the driving module.

technical field [0001] The invention relates to the field of liquid crystal display panels, in particular to a liquid knife and an automatic cleaning method using the liquid knife. Background technique [0002] In the TFT-LCD (Thin Film Transistor-Liquid Crystal Display) array substrate manufacturing process, patterning processes such as exposure, development, etching, and stripping are required. Among them, in the ITO (Indium tin oxide, indium tin oxide) thin film etching process, oxalic acid is generally used for etching, and after the glass substrate enters the etching process, it is necessary to perform cleaning work to remove the etching solution on the glass substrate. [0003] When cleaning, when the glass substrate enters the spray, first use a liquid knife for high-pressure cleaning to remove the etching solution on the glass substrate.
